首页>>帮助中心>>PyQt6工业界面香港VPS跨平台渲染优化

PyQt6工业界面香港VPS跨平台渲染优化

2025/5/23 46次
PyQt6工业界面香港VPS跨平台渲染优化 在工业自动化领域,PyQt6作为Python最强大的GUI框架之一,其跨平台特性和香港VPS的低延迟优势相结合,为远程监控系统提供了全新的解决方案。本文将深入解析如何通过PyQt6实现工业界面的高效渲染,并利用香港VPS的地理优势优化跨平台性能,涵盖从基础架构设计到具体代码实现的全流程技术要点。

PyQt6工业界面香港VPS跨平台渲染优化-实战技术解析

PyQt6在工业HMI中的核心优势

PyQt6作为Qt框架的Python绑定,在工业人机界面(HMI)开发中展现出独特优势。相较于传统WinCC等专用软件,PyQt6的跨平台特性允许同一套代码在Windows、Linux和macOS系统上无缝运行,大幅降低多工厂部署成本。香港VPS作为部署节点时,其国际带宽优势能确保亚太地区用户获得低于50ms的响应延迟。通过QSS样式表技术,开发者可以快速构建符合IEC标准的工业界面元素,而QGraphicsView框架则为复杂工艺流程图的渲染提供了硬件加速支持。值得注意的是,PyQt6的信号槽机制与工业PLC的实时数据采集完美契合,这是许多传统SCADA系统难以实现的特性。

香港VPS环境下的架构设计

在香港VPS上部署PyQt6工业界面时,需要特别考虑网络拓扑与渲染管线的优化。建议采用三层架构:前端使用PyQt6构建的轻量级客户端,中间层部署在香港VPS上的应用服务器,后端连接工厂OPC UA服务器。这种架构下,香港数据中心的地理位置优势能同时覆盖东南亚和中国大陆用户。对于实时性要求高的场景,可以采用WebSocket协议替代传统HTTP通信,配合PyQt6的QNetworkAccessManager实现数据压缩传输。在内存管理方面,香港VPS通常配备的DDR4内存与PyQt6的智能内存回收机制协同工作,可确保连续运行30天不出现内存泄漏。

跨平台渲染的性能瓶颈突破

PyQt6在跨平台渲染时面临的最大挑战是不同操作系统图形栈的差异。测试数据显示,相同的工业界面在Windows Direct3D和Linux OpenGL后端下的渲染效率差异可达20%。解决方案是统一启用ANGLE(Almost Native Graphics Layer Engine)抽象层,这在香港VPS的Linux环境下能提升15%的绘图性能。对于包含大量动态曲线的监控界面,建议采用QChart模块替代传统的QPainter手动绘制,前者在Intel Xeon VPS上可流畅渲染1000+数据点/秒。通过QOpenGLWidget替代标准QWidget作为绘图容器,能使3D工艺模型的帧率提升3倍以上。

工业协议集成与数据优化

现代工业界面需要同时处理Modbus TCP、OPC UA等多种协议的数据流。PyQt6通过异步I/O模型完美支持这些协议的并行处理,在香港VPS的千兆网络环境下,实测可稳定维持5000个数据标签的更新。对于高频数据采集,可采用环形缓冲区配合PyQt6的QTimer定时器实现数据压缩,将网络带宽占用降低70%。特别需要注意的是,在跨大陆传输时,香港VPS的BGP多线接入能有效避免TCP重传导致的界面卡顿。通过QPixmapCache对工艺图标进行预缓存,可使界面响应时间缩短至200ms以内,达到工业级实时性标准。

安全加固与故障恢复机制

工业控制系统的特殊性要求PyQt6界面必须具备企业级安全性。在香港VPS部署时,建议启用QtNetwork的SSL加密通道,配合VPS提供的DDoS防护服务。对于关键数据展示,应实现双缓冲渲染技术避免界面闪烁,同时利用QSaveFile实现配置数据的原子写入。当检测到网络中断时,PyQt6的QAbstractSocket接口能自动触发本地缓存模式,保证至少8小时的历史数据可查阅。通过香港VPS的快照功能,可在5分钟内完成灾难恢复,比传统工控机的重装效率提升90%。

移动端适配与未来演进

随着工业4.0发展,PyQt6的移动端适配能力变得愈发重要。通过Qt Quick Controls 2样式系统,可以构建同时适配桌面和移动设备的响应式界面。在香港VPS上部署时,可采用Nginx反向代理实现移动端与桌面端的智能路由。测试表明,在5G网络下,香港VPS中转的移动端界面操作延迟可控制在80ms以内。展望未来,PyQt6即将支持的Vulkan后端将与香港数据中心新部署的GPU加速器形成完美组合,为数字孪生应用提供更强大的渲染支持。

通过PyQt6与香港VPS的深度整合,工业界面开发实现了从单机向云端的跨越式发展。这种技术组合不仅解决了传统SCADA系统的地域限制问题,更通过现代渲染技术提升了视觉交互体验。随着Qt6框架的持续演进,配合香港国际枢纽的网络优势,工业HMI系统将进入智能化、全球化的新阶段。对于计划进行数字化转型的制造企业,这套方案具有显著的成本优势和技术前瞻性。

版权声明

    声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们996811936@qq.com进行处理。